Fazer 1000 Gen1 fork seals question - sullspots - 21-04-18

Just about to order some fork oil seals from wemoto but they only list 01-03 and not my 04 bike,will they fit?


http://www.wemoto.com/amend/







Re: Fazer 1000 Gen1 fork seals question - fazerscotty - 22-04-18

Probrably - however I ordered and fitted some from Wemoto last year and have just replaced them as the seal material was breaking up. They lasted approx 7 months and 2500 miles!  :'(
Replaced with genuine Yamaha parts from Fowlers.

Re: Fazer 1000 Gen1 fork seals question - unfazed - 22-04-18

Forks are all the same size on all the original 4TX-23145-00 seal was replaced by the 5VX-23145-00.  :thumbup
